有没有可以响应实时数据转换的货币转换API?

问题描述 投票:0回答:4

我正在尝试找到一种实时获取货币兑换率的方法,我发现 http://www.google.com/ig/calculator?hl=en&q=1GBP=?USD 不起作用。你可以吗请建议任何替代方法,提前致谢。

android currency
4个回答
0
投票

尝试使用修复程序 API 。 它还可以选择查找之前日期的汇率。 http://fixer.io/


0
投票

你可以尝试这个,但由于结果是 xml 格式,你必须将其转换为 POJO

http://www.webservicex.net/CurrencyConvertor.asmx/ConversionRate?FromCurrency=USD&ToCurrency=GBP


0
投票

我会推荐CurrencyFeanks.com。它通过兼容 JSON 和 XML 格式的 REST API 提供实时货币换算、当前和历史外汇汇率、货币波动以及 IP 到货币数据。它具有以下特点:

  • 可靠的数据,因为他们的数据来自各种值得信赖的外汇交易所和银行。
  • 您每 60 秒即可获取更新。
  • 您可以更改“基础”货币。
  • 提供全球179种货币的汇率 包括货币、金属和加密货币。
  • 端点支持的代码有 Shell、Node.js、Java、Python、 PHP、Ruby、JS、C#、Go、C、Swift。
  • 拥有免费且经济的付费计划。

这里是货币兑换接口:

$ curl 'https://api.currencyfreaks.com/latest/convert?apikey=YOUR_APIKEY&from=USD&to=EUR&amount=500'

JSON 响应将是:

{
    "date": "2020-12-08 06:20:00+00",
    "current_rates": {
        "USD": "1.0",
        "EUR": "0.8251"
    },
    "converted_amount": "412.5415",
    "query": {
        "given_amount": "500.0",
        "from": "USD",
        "to": "EUR"
    }
}

0
投票

如果您正在寻找免费且简单的货币转换 API,您可以尝试 Imhotep Exchange Rate API。它完全免费,并提供每 3 小时更新一次的缓存汇率,确保您在不超出限制的情况下获得可靠的数据。 用法示例:

要获取最新汇率,请向以下地址发出 GET 请求:

https://imhotepexchangeratesapi.pythonanywhere.com/latest_rates/YOUR_API_KEY/USD

响应示例:

{ “元”:{ "base_currency": "美元", “last_updated_at”:“2025-01-10T00:00:00Z” }, “数据”: { “欧元”:0.85, “英镑”:0.74, “日元”:110.25 } }

它免费、易于使用,并且适用于大多数移动和 Web 开发用例。您可以在此处了解更多信息并注册:Imhotep Exchange Rate API。

© www.soinside.com 2019 - 2024. All rights reserved.